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
620 68 9869468
019241835 7690969054 0319
019241835 7690969054 0319
4641 908 918207544
All about undefined
Interested in learning more?
019241835 7690969054 0319
4641 908 918207544
See more
4437 64576457953
48 65457114 49 7310 4630730793
See more
060 890488958 4891578
6821 07 808 23256597
See more